In a significant leap towards sustainable energy solutions, British Columbia has unveiled the world's largest electric vehicle (EV) battery repurposing megafactory. Announced just six weeks ago by Moment Energy, this groundbreaking facility aims to transform the landscape of energy storage, addressing both environmental concerns and the growing demand for renewable energy solutions.
The rapid adoption of electric vehicles has spotlighted the importance of developing effective recycling and repurposing strategies for EV batteries. As the global market for EVs continues to expand, so too does the necessity for sustainable methods of managing battery waste. Batteries, if not properly disposed of, can lead to significant environmental damage. The new megafactory in British Columbia is positioned to tackle these issues head-on.
Located in a strategic area of British Columbia, this megafactory represents a major investment in green technology and job creation in the region. The facility is designed to repurpose outdated or damaged EV batteries, providing a second life for these critical components. The megafactory is expected to generate hundreds of jobs, contributing to the local economy while fostering a culture of sustainability.
